  • What Is Psychogenic? Meaning, Symptoms, and Conditions
    Psychogenic refers to physical symptoms that originate from psychological or emotional processes rather than from structural damage, infection, or other identifiable physical causes The term combines “psyche” (mind) and “genesis” (origin or birth), literally meaning “born from the mind ”

  • Psychogenic Movement - BrainFacts
    Psychogenic movement is an unwanted muscle movement such as a spasm or tremor that is caused by an underlying psychological condition Psychogenic movement can involve any part of the body and resemble the same muscle movements that occur with a biological condition or structural abnormality
